States indicated to possess nuclear weapons

States believed to possess nuclear weapons.

United States of Izaakia

Izaakia has never openly confirmed their possession of nuclear weapons. However, since the mid to late 1950s Izaakia is believed to have nuclear weapons. Radioactive traces from what are believed to be tests have been found in ice-cores in the extreme south of Keyli. It is believed Izaakia has a Permanent at Sea-Deterrent with an Arsenal between 600 and 1000 war heads.

In July 2021 leaked documents suggested that Izaakia was making plans to expand its nuclear arsenal by 50%.

Esfalsa

Following a suspected nuclear explosion, Izaakia condemned Esfalsa for what it stated was likely a nuclear weapons test.[1] Esfalsa has denied these allegations.[2]

States formerly possessing nuclear weapons

Kosbareland

Kosbareland possessed nuclear weapons but has since dismantled them. The government has yet to disclose the number of nuclear weapons produced but estimates puts the number at around 10-15. Kosbareland has since become an advocate for non-proliferation and prohibition of nuclear weapons and is a signatory of the TPNW.

Nicholas & Great Britain

Nicholas and Great Britain possessed 140 nuclear weapons but was disarmed in the Izaakian occupation 2022.

Emerald-Denver

Emerald-Denver possessed 3 Missiles, but has scrapped its last Missile in August 2022, after the June 1st Nuclear Attack by their own missiles.
